    Get-PnPExternalUser

    SYNOPSIS

    Required Permissions

    • SharePoint: Access to the SharePoint Tenant Administration site

    Returns external users in the tenant.

    SYNTAX

    Get-PnPExternalUser
       [-Position <Integer>]
       [-PageSize <Integer>]
       [-Filter <String>]
       [-SortOrder <SortOrder>]
       [-SiteUrl <String>]
       [-ShowOnlyUsersWithAcceptingAccountNotMatchInvitedAccount <Boolean>]
    

    DESCRIPTION

    The Get-PnPExternalUser cmdlet returns external users that are located in the tenant based on specified criteria.

    EXAMPLES

    EXAMPLE 1

    Get-PnPExternalUser -Position 0 -PageSize 2
    

    Returns the first two external users in the collection.

    EXAMPLE 2

    Get-PnPExternalUser -Position 2 -PageSize 2
    

    Returns two external users from the third page of the collection.

    -PageSize

    Specifies the maximum number of users to be returned in the collection.

    The value must be less than or equal to 50.

    Type: Integer
    Parameter Sets: (All)
    
    Required: False
    Position: Named
    Default value: 1
    Accept pipeline input: False
    Accept wildcard characters: False
    

    -Position

    Use to specify the zero-based index of the position in the sorted collection of the first result to be returned.

    Type: Integer
    Parameter Sets: (All)
    
    Required: True
    Position: Named
    Default value: None
    Accept pipeline input: False
    Accept wildcard characters: False
    

    -ShowOnlyUsersWithAcceptingAccountNotMatchInvitedAccount

    Shows users who have accepted an invite but not using the account the invite was sent to.

    Type: Boolean
    Parameter Sets: (All)
    
    Required: False
    Position: Named
    Default value: False
    Accept pipeline input: False
    Accept wildcard characters: False
    

    -SiteUrl

    Specifies the site to retrieve external users for.

    If no site is specified, the external users for all sites are returned.

    Type: String
    Parameter Sets: (All)
    
    Required: False
    Position: Named
    Default value: None
    Accept pipeline input: False
    Accept wildcard characters: False
    

    -SortOrder

    Specifies the sort results in Ascending or Descending order on the Email property should occur.

    Type: SortOrder
    Parameter Sets: (All)
    
    Required: False
    Position: Named
    Default value: Ascending
    Accept pipeline input: False
    Accept wildcard characters: False
